Seronix Launches New Receiver in Local Market at Competitive Prices

Damascus, (SANA) - The Syrian Arab Company for Electronic Industries (Seronex) has announced the launch of two new products in Syria


Damascus-Sana

Syrian Arab Company for Electronic Industries (Seronix) announced the launch of two new products in the local market at competitive prices.

The first product is a modern landline phone with specifications and quality comparable to the products offered in the local market with the features of detector and fast and slow systems for telephony and a relatively large LCD screen equipped with a clock and temperature indicator and speaking Arabic English and Persian and high storage back and forth directly and indirectly priced at 9900 pounds.

The second product, according to the field is (HD Receiver) modern receive space stations and compatible with the system of digital satellite transmission and the possibility of storing 5000 TV and radio stations and show channels HD system and regular stations SD system with the display of all information and data of the station and the inputs and exits which is suitable for installation For all types of screens and all sizes at a price of 7800 pounds.

He pointed out that the company is continuing the installment program for workers in the country on its products of screens sizes of 24, 43, 50 and 55 inches has been able to market about 600 screens during the last month and is continuing to run out of quantity in addition to the installment on the products of the furniture factory up to 500 thousand pounds He pointed out the availability of all the company's products in its showroom in Damascus processing area next to the Ministry of Industry.
